Saturday May 13, 2017, was another successful Customer C.A.R.E. Day for Security Central. The sun was shining, flowers were blooming, and clients were smiling as they brought their personal documents to be shredded and old electronics to be recycled. Hundreds of customers enjoyed the food, fun, and an opportunity to take photos with our special guest… the Furniture Row NASCAR race car #78 driven by Martin Truex, Jr. Our largest client, Furniture Row, was kind enough to bring one of their NASCAR team race cars to put on display for people to see up close and personal what a 200 MPH race vehicle is really like. For such an expensive vehicle, we would have expected at least a few luxury touches like cup holders!

Our shredding partner Xpress Shred destroyed over 27,000 lbs. of documents. That surpassed the record from last year by more than 7,000 lbs! 3R Technologies recycled nearly 15,000 lbs. of old electronics to avoid contaminating our landfills. Our technical C.A.R.E. team members lifted, carted, and processed every one of those 42,000 lbs. That is a heck of a morning workout!

While it is always fun to see how much paper and electronics customers bring, we are more excited to see what kind of community impact we can make collecting canned food and cash donations for the Denver Rescue Mission. Quite honestly, we were disappointed that we only collected about 1,100 lbs. of canned food from clients this year which is down from the typical 2,000 lbs. of past years. Fortunately, 3R Technologies saved the day by bringing over 1,000 lbs. of food that they collected from their clients! Together we delivered over a ton of food to the Denver Rescue Mission. In addition to the food collections, we collected $2,355 in cash donations for the Rescue Mission. A ton of food and a ton of cash will definitely impact a lot of struggling lives in our community!
